|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 403 人关注过本帖
标题:[求助]为什么我的数据库总是联不上呢?
只看楼主 加入收藏
善良的狗
Rank: 1
等 级:新手上路
帖 子:19
专家分:0
注 册:2005-11-1
收藏
 问题点数:0 回复次数:3 
[求助]为什么我的数据库总是联不上呢?

错误类型:
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)
[Microsoft][ODBC 驱动程序管理器] 未发现数据源名称并且未指定默认驱动程序
第 27 行
<%
'声明变量
dim vardb,varmydomain,vardate,varmessage,varusername,varusername2,varuserid,maruser2id,varlogoff,varstyle,varcolour,varswearstatus,varpmrand,conn,rs,varsql,vartime,varrooms,varidletime,varidle,varlastpost,i

vardb = "dns=my15.mdb"
'初始化时间变量,记录当前时间
vardate = now()

'错误提示函数
function traperror
response.Write "错误产生!"
end function

'打开数据库函数
sub opendb
set conn=server.CreateObject ("adodb.connection")
conn. connectionstring= vardb
conn.open
end sub

'关闭数据库
sub closedb
rs.close
conn.close
set rs = nothing
end sub

'执行SQL语句
sub writedb(varsql)
set conn=server.createobject("adodb.connection")
conn.provider="microsoft.jet.loedb.4.0;jet oledb:database password=natterchat"
conn.open vardb
conn.execute(varsql)
conn.close
set conn = nothing
end sub

'打开数据库
call opendb
varsql = "select *from setup;"
rs.open varsql, conn
if rs.eof then
'打开setup表,如果为空,则提示错误
else
varidletime = rs("idletime")
varkickouttime = rs("kickouttime")
end if
call closedb
%>

搜索更多相关主题的帖子: 数据库 
2005-11-11 15:35
hxfly
Rank: 5Rank: 5
等 级:贵宾
威 望:17
帖 子:5810
专家分:118
注 册:2005-4-7
收藏
得分:0 
varsql = "select *from setup;"
改成
varsql = "select * from setup"

2005-11-11 15:56
善良的狗
Rank: 1
等 级:新手上路
帖 子:19
专家分:0
注 册:2005-11-1
收藏
得分:0 
好像不行啊,还是那个错误
2005-11-11 21:35
dreame
Rank: 3Rank: 3
等 级:新手上路
威 望:8
帖 子:521
专家分:0
注 册:2005-10-23
收藏
得分:0 
rs.open varsql, conn ,1,3试下看

有时候真的想放弃寂寞的等待,但她是那么的可爱!I love u forever!
2005-11-11 22:33
快速回复:[求助]为什么我的数据库总是联不上呢?
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.016289 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ved